Frequently Asked Questions

What are typical salary ranges by seniority for Travel Reimbursement roles?
Entry‑level analysts earn $45,000–$65,000 annually, mid‑level specialists range $70,000–$100,000, senior managers command $110,000–$160,000, and director‑level positions can exceed $180,000 depending on company size and geographic location.
What skills and certifications are required for Travel Reimbursement positions?
Proficiency with travel and expense platforms such as SAP Concur, Amadeus, and Travelport, strong data analysis skills (Excel, Power BI, or Python), knowledge of corporate travel policy and compliance (GDPR, PCI), and certifications like Certified Travel Industry Professional (CTIP) or Certified Travel Operations Specialist (CTOS) are highly valued.
Can Travel Reimbursement roles be performed remotely?
Yes, most analyst and specialist positions support remote work via VPN and cloud‑based platforms. Managers may need occasional on‑site visits for policy workshops, but daily operations and reporting can be fully remote.
What career progression paths exist within Travel Reimbursement?
Typical advancement moves from Analyst to Specialist to Manager, then to Director of Travel Operations or Chief Travel Officer. Professionals can also transition into finance, procurement, or IT roles focused on spend analysis and digital transformation.
What industry trends are shaping the future of Travel Reimbursement?
Key trends include AI‑driven booking engines, real‑time mobile expense reporting, integration of sustainability metrics into travel spend, regulatory shifts such as the EU Travel Data Directive, and the growing use of virtual and hybrid events that alter travel reimbursement models.
